AI versus accuracy? We're willing to make the trade-off. When asking AI about the news, readers “know the answers they are getting are not perfect.” They keep asking anyway.

Research suggests people who use AI tools to find news seem to prefer them over clicking on individual stories, despite being conscious of their limits when it comes to accuracy. @aisvarya17.bsky.social and I wrote about what publishers can learn from this www.cjr.org/tow_center/a...

The Indicator guide to investigating ecommerce sites A practical walkthrough of the tools, techniques, and indicators used to analyze online stores and identify ecommerce fraud operations.

Ecommerce fraud is rampant. It's also easy to launch and hard to trace.

My new guide to investigating ecommerce sites covers how to ID the store platform, trace ownership, analyze traffic, do a safe test purchase etc. I also found a few free, new-to-me tools: indicator.media/p/the-indica...
